Physics Question on kinetic theory

What is the fraction of molecular volume to the actual volume occupied by oxygen gas at STPSTP ? Given, the diameter of oxygen molecule is 2?2\,? .

A

1.75×1041.75\times 10^{-4}

B

1.5×1041.5\times 10^{-4}

C

12×10412\times 10^{-4}

D

1.125×1041.125\times 10^{-4}

Answer

1.125×1041.125\times 10^{-4}

Explanation

Solution

Volume of oxygen gas at STP =22.4L=22.4\, L
=22.4×103m3=22.4 \times 10^{-3} m^{3} \ldots (i)
\Rightarrow Volume of oxygen molecules at STP
=N0×43πr3=N_{0} \times \frac{4}{3} \pi r^{3}
=6.02×1023×43π(1010)3=6.02 \times 10^{23} \times \frac{4}{3} \pi\left(10^{-10}\right)^{3}
=6.02×43×π×107=6.02 \times \frac{4}{3} \times \pi \times 10^{-7}
=25.20×107m3=25.20 \times 10^{-7} m^{3}
 Volume (oxygen molecules at STP)  Volume (oxygen gas at STP) \Rightarrow \frac{\text { Volume (oxygen molecules at STP) }}{\text { Volume (oxygen gas at STP) }}
=25.20×10722.4×103=\frac{25.20 \times 10^{-7}}{22.4 \times 10^{-3}}
=1.125×104=1.125 \times 10^{-4}
